Hydrolyzed Glycyrrhizinate is the hydrolysate of glycyrrhizinic acid, a compound derived from licorice root (Glycyrrhiza glabra), used in cosmetics for its skin-soothing properties.

INCI name Hydrolyzed Glycyrrhizinate
CAS number 222400-67-1
CosIng ID 34432
